Summary of Redsun Services (1971 HK) Equity Research Update
Core Content
CMB International Securities has issued an updated equity research report on Redsun Services (1971 HK), highlighting its potential for strong performance in 2020E and a re-rating due to the growth of its Value-Added Services (VAS). The report maintains a BUY rating and raises the target price to HK$9.17.
Key Highlights
-
Earnings Growth: The company is expected to deliver core profits of RMB88mn in 2020E, growing 50% YoY, which is stronger than the market expectation of 40%. This growth is attributed to the performance of VAS, particularly in the agent business and advertisement business.
-
Earnings Revisions: CMBIS has revised up the 2020/21/22E earnings by 16% /4%/3.5%, respectively, to reflect the strong VAS growth. VAS is estimated to contribute 35% to total gross profit by 2022E.
-
Target Price & Valuation: The target price is raised to HK$9.17, using a 22x 2021E PE. The current price is HK$4.90, which is 11x 2021E PE, below the industry average of 19x PE and 14x for small-mid tier players.
-
GFA Expansion: The company is expected to manage 25mn sq m of GFA in 2020E, up from 12mn sq m in 2019. This growth is supported by active expansion through bidding and M&A in the second half of 2020E.
-
Growth Engine: VAS is projected to grow at a 134% CAGR to reach RMB343mn in 2020E, driven by accelerated agent business and recovery in advertisement business.
-
Shareholding: The major shareholder, Redsun Group, increased its stake to 72.33% after the market close on 21 Dec, showing strong support for the company.
Sector Outlook
-
Policy Support: The MOHURD has announced "18 points" to support PM firms merging online and offline services. This is expected to transform service providers into internet traffic entrances, leading to a shift in business models towards service transaction fees.
-
Sector Growth: The China Property Service Sector is anticipated to deliver solid earnings growth in 2020E, with positive profit alerts expected in January as short-term catalysts.
-
Key Differentiation: The value-added services are seen as the key differentiator for earnings performance in the sector.
Financial Performance (FY18A - FY22E)
| Metrics | FY18A | FY19A | FY20E | FY21E | FY22E |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Revenue (RMB mn) | 349 | 503 | 793 | 1,146 | 1,541 |
| YoY growth (%) | 35.7 | 44.1 | 57.6 | 44.5 | 34.5 |
| Core Profits (RMB mn) | 33 | 59 | 88 | 152 | 215 |
| YoY growth (%) | N.A. | N.A. | 50.0 | 66.3 | 41.8 |
| EPS (RMB) | N.A. | N.A. | 0.22 | 0.37 | 0.52 |
| P/E (x) | 18.9 | 11.3 | 8.0 | - | - |
Key Ratios
- Gross Margin: Improved from 20.0% in FY18A to 28.6% in FY22E.
- Operating Margin: Increased from 13.0% in FY18A to 19.0% in FY22E.
- Net Margin: Improved from 9.5% in FY18A to 14.0% in FY22E.
- ROE: Expected to rise from 65.8% in FY18A to 25.8% in FY22E.
